CNA Long Term Care Reimbursement Nightmare

Getting CNA Long Term Care to pay my husband's bills is a nightmare. They ceased his waiver of premium benefit even though he had two unpaid bills. There is always a form missing or not filled out correctly as a reason for non-payment even though they are billed consistently every month. I spend many hours on the phone getting the run-around from CNA. Reimbursement is taking three months even though they say they process in 10-14 days. What they are really saying is that they will find a reason to deny it in 10-14 days. They refuse to contact the provider with billing issues. They send me a letter denying the benefit then I have to spend hours on the phone with CNA finding out why. Next I have to relate the information to the agency providing the bill. This is just another stall tactic. CNA is the most frustrating company I have ever dealt with and have been told they are so nasty because they know we are at their mercy!
